[QUOTE="RangerWickett, post: 2705127, member: 63"] . . . *yoinks idea for my own Star Wars fix/rip-off* I did run a Star Wars adventure after Ep II where Boba Fett went to a secret Geonosian cloning space station, where they were trying to not just recreate the body of Jango Fett, but to implant the mind of him, for pre-made bad-asses. Boba wanted to get his father back. Also on the space station was a strange humanoid with horns ringed around his head. He was also a clone, apparently created from the dead son of a Republic senator. In truth, the Jango Fett clone experiment was all an attempt by Sidious to be able to clone Jedi. Or, in this case, Sith. He wanted his favorite weapon back, and in the middle of the adventure a mad scientist injected the horned guy with the serum to give him Darth Maul's knowledge. For a while he acted weird, and then he vanished, and they only found odd strips of flesh left behind. When they found him again, he had stolen a pair of light sabers, and they could see that he had sliced open his face to recreate the markings of Darth Maul. And they got to fight both Jango Fett and Darth Maul. It was pretty stupid. [/QUOTE]
